currently, FAR does not support CID49 (W810s are CID49, most K750s/W800s are CID36). it may be possible, if the font is an external file referenced in one of the *.xml files in the file system; (1) getting a font file compiled in a similar format - the font file can be probably taken from K610 (2) modifying the reference in the XML file to point to the new font file instead
